Indoor Mini Obstacle Course
Set up a simple indoor obstacle course using furniture and soft toys for your toddler to navigate. This activity promotes gross motor skills and coordination while ensuring plenty of physical activity.
Educational Value
Develops gross motor skills and physical coordination.
Materials Needed
- Cushions
- Blankets
- Small soft toys
Instructions
- Gather cushions, blankets, and soft toys to create a safe course.
- Arrange the items to create paths, tunnels, and gentle hurdles.
- Encourage your toddler to crawl, climb, and navigate through the course.
- Cheer them on and celebrate their achievements as they complete it.
